Solar Energy for irrigation in Falig Eiadh (Yemen)
Titre : Solar Energy for irrigation in Falig Eiadh (Yemen)
Pays : Yemen
Numéro projet : YEM/SGP/OP6/Y8/CORE/CC/2023/03
Domaine : Climate Change Mitigation
Date : en cours en 2023
Bénéficiaire : Falig Eiadh water users society
Présentation
Delta Tuban is the main agriculture zone of Lahj Governorate. It has a fertile agricultural land that is built over centuries from Wadi Tuban flood sedimentation through its two branches being Wadi ?Kabeer ? (major) and Wadi ?Sagheer ? (minor). Agriculture communities faced a great challenge in recent years due to high cost of irrigation due the fuel prices ? raise. Communities are starting gradually to use solar powered pumping systems for irrigation. In the area there exist several water canals diverting flood water into the agriculture land. Each canal has got a water user society that managing flood irrigation through each canal locally named as ?Oubr ?.
This project aimed to assist 27 farmers groups to obtained solar powered and dripping systems for irrigation. The total agriculture land benefited from this project is 113 Fedan owned by 26 farmers ? families with 137 inhabitants being 78 male and 59 females. Further, a large labor community are benefiting from the ongoing agricultureactivities wen participation in farm labors.
The reviving of traditional crops sharing in exchange for irrigation will be used for project sustainability. The project will benefit the environment through elimination of 511 tons of Carbon dioxide (C)O2) annually. Further the project will enable farming families to save US$ 1211/family/year in their farms operational cost.
Financement
Grant Amount (GEF) : US$ 41,169.00
Co-Finanshing Cash : US$ 118,000.00
Co-Finanshing in-Kind : US$ 1,800.00
